Output 900598dc515bbce87513637c4482243aede5df844860f955d7b2e49a5bc5c0c7:0

value
1542890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3bd83c3567ddcad8f724e8fc0d542145e29d78 OP_EQUAL
address
3EUWDUpd9EW5ubbMzSMFpwMfLfwaJjiPQw
transaction
900598dc515bbce87513637c4482243aede5df844860f955d7b2e49a5bc5c0c7
spent
true